Product Overview

Potassium Hydroxide Flakes ACS Grade is a high-purity, white crystalline inorganic compound with the formula KOH. Commonly known as Caustic Potash or Potash Lye, this strong alkaline base is manufactured to meet the rigorous specifications of the American Chemical Society (ACS). It is a critical reagent for analytical laboratories, chemical synthesis, and industrial pH control where low impurity levels are essential.

This ACS-grade material is characterized by a typical assay of 98%, ensuring potent and predictable performance in base-mediated reactions and electrolyte formulations. Its low residue after ignition and strict limits on trace metals (such as iron and lead) prevent contamination in sensitive processing environments. The flake form allows for easy handling, weighing, and rapid dissolution in water, ethanol, and glycerol.

Key Properties

  • Appearance: White crystalline flakes
  • Grade: ACS Reagent Grade
  • CAS Number: 1310-58-3
  • Formula: KOH
  • Assay: 85–100% (Typical 98%)
  • Molecular Weight: 56.11 g/mol
  • Solubility: Highly soluble in water, ethanol, glycerol
  • Iron (Fe): Max 0.2 ppm
  • Heavy Metals (as Pb): Max 0.2 ppm

Common Applications

  • Chemical Synthesis: Functions as a strong base for deprotonation, transesterification, and organic synthesis in batch manufacturing.
  • Laboratory Reagent: Used in titrations, analytical methods, and the preparation of standard alkaline solutions for qualitative analysis.
  • pH Control & Water Treatment: effective for neutralizing acidity and stabilizing pH levels in industrial effluent and processing water.
  • Electrolyte Formulation: Serves as a primary component in alkaline battery electrolytes due to its high ionic conductivity.
  • Industrial Processing: Utilized in biodiesel production, soap manufacturing (soft soaps), and specialized cleaning formulations.

Safety & Handling

Potassium Hydroxide is a Corrosive Solid (Class 8). It causes severe skin burns and eye damage. Proper Personal Protective Equipment (PPE), including chemical-resistant gloves, splash goggles, and face shields, must be worn during handling. Store in a cool, dry area in tightly closed containers, away from moisture, acids, and reactive metals (such as aluminum/zinc). This product is hygroscopic and will absorb moisture from the air rapidly.
